What you'll be doing

As a Senior QA, you will have a varied role with genuine responsibility, including:

  • Customer Complaints: Monitor, investigate and trend customer complaints, identifying recurring issues and opportunities for improvement.
  • Calibration: Take responsibility for the calibration and control of quality equipment, ensuring records are accurate and up to date.
  • GMP Auditing: Conduct and coordinate GMP audits, ensuring standards are maintained and actions are followed through.
  • Internal Audits: Assist with internal audits and support the site in maintaining a high level of audit readiness.
  • Training: Maintain the site training matrix and coordinate training requirements to ensure colleagues have the necessary skills and knowledge.
  • Laboratory Testing: Coordinate the site laboratory testing schedule, ensuring testing is completed accurately and within agreed timescales.
  • Product Quality: Support Product Quality Monitoring and identify trends, risks and areas for improvement.
  • Team Support: Assist with the day-to-day supervision and coordination of the Quality Team.
  • Technical Administration: Provide technical support and administration to the Technical Manager and QA Manager.
  • PPE: Maintain appropriate PPE stock levels and ensure availability across the site.
  • Continuous Improvement: Support and lead improvement projects that strengthen quality, compliance and site performance.
  • Promote a proactive approach to quality, food safety and health & safety at all times.
  • Carry out other reasonable duties as required by your line manager.
